Deciduous forest, vegetation composed primarily of broad-leaved trees that shed all their leaves during one season. This biome is found primarily in three middle-latitude regions with a temperate climate characterized by a winter season and year-round precipitation.

Deciduous forests are broken down into five layers (or stratum). The tree layer (tree stratum) has tall trees from 60-100 feet tall, like oak, maple, hickory, beech and elm. The sapling or small tree layer is next with small trees, like; dogwoods and redbuds.
